  • Publication number: 20230311851
    Abstract: An embodiment method for active and selective preventive cross-force and noise control in a first vehicle includes determining current driving parameters of a second vehicle that will foreseeably drive by the first vehicle, wherein a prognostic time-dependent path of the second vehicle is estimated based on the current driving parameters of the second vehicle, determining cross-force or noise characteristics caused by the second vehicle, calculating a time window for a drive-by of the second vehicle based on the current driving parameters, determining compensating measures to be taken by the first vehicle to reduce cross-forces or noise expected during the drive-by of the second vehicle based on the determined cross-force or noise characteristics, and executing the determined compensating measures by the first vehicle in the estimated time window.
